About

Izumi Yoshioka is a scholar working on Surgery, Oral Surgery and Orthodontics. According to data from OpenAlex, Izumi Yoshioka has authored 111 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Surgery, 26 papers in Oral Surgery and 24 papers in Orthodontics. Recurrent topics in Izumi Yoshioka's work include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ics (24 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(17 papers) and Salivary Gland Tumors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ers). Izumi Yoshioka is often cited by papers focused on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ics (24 papers), Craniofacial Disorders and Treatments (17 papers) and Salivary Gland Tumors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ers). Izumi Yoshioka coll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Russia and Myanmar. Izumi Yoshioka's co-authors include Kazuhiro Tominaga, Manabu Habu, Amit Khanal, Yasuhiro Morimoto, Jinichi Fukuda, Tatsurou Tanaka, Masaaki Kodama, Shinji Kito, Tatsuji Nishihara and Kenjiro Iwanaga and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ications and Carcinogenesis.
